The PlayStation 5, with its increased processing power and lightning-fast SSD, has already begun to show the future of gaming. One of the most exciting aspects of the PS5 is its ability to offer seamless worlds with virtually no load times, allowing players to explore massive, detailed environments with unprecedented freedom. Games like Ratchet & Clank: Rift Apart showcase the incredible potential of this new hardware, with the ability to warp between dimensions in a split second, creating a truly unique gaming experience. This ability to load and unload environments instantly changes the way we interact with virtual worlds and sets a new standard for immersion.
